Modulatory effect of metal ions on the immune response of fish: in vivo and in vitro influence of MnCl2 on NK activity of carp pronephros cells.

Abstract:

:The in vivo and in vitro influence of MnCl2 on carp pronephros cells was investigated. Increased cytotoxicity against both YAC-1 and P 815 target cells was observed following an intraperitoneal injection of 40, 80, or 120 micrograms MnCl2/g body wt administrated 24 hr prior to the in vitro 51Cr release assay. Similarly, in vitro treatment of carp pronephros cells, at a final concentration of 60 micrograms/culture, resulted in an increase of NK cell activity in both YAC-1 and P 815 target cell lines. However, a significant decrease in this activity was shown with lower doses of MnCl2 (40 and 20 micrograms/culture).
